1. Sleeping on the Left Side

Effect on Digestion

  • The stomach and pancreas are positioned slightly on the left side of the body.
  • Sleeping on the left side allows gravity to help food move more easily from the stomach to the small intestine.
  • This can help reduce acid reflux and heartburn, because the stomach is below the esophagus, making it harder for acid to flow upward.

Other Benefits

  • May improve lymphatic drainage and waste elimination.
  • Some research suggests it can support heart health, as it reduces pressure on the heart in certain positions.

2. Sleeping on the Right Side

Effect on Digestion

  • The stomach is slightly higher than the esophagus when lying on the right side.
  • This can make acid reflux or heartburn more likely, especially after a heavy meal.
  • Stomach contents flow “downhill” less efficiently toward the small intestine.

Other Considerations

  • For people with acid reflux, GERD, or hiatal hernia, the right side may aggravate symptoms.
  • For some, the right side can feel more comfortable for lung or heart issues, but digestive flow is less ideal.
